NOTES:
2. Open drain output. Contains an active pull-down such that VCC_PWRGD < 0.8V with no +3.3V supplied.
3. Setting is programmable.
4. An open input will float to the logic-1 state. This feature is not intended as a replacement for an external pull-up resistor when the input is driven
by an open-drain driver.
5. VIH(max) is guaranteed but not tested. Input current is typically less than 2mA at VIH = +5V. In applications requiring +5.5V tolerance, the device
must be driven by an open drain or open collector source with a pull-up resistance of no less than 1kΩ.
6. Guaranteed, but not tested in production.
7. Setting is programmable.
8. Guaranteed by calibration during production test.
